    [Forum] User avatar not showing in forum sidebar (recent posts)

    Hi,

    The user avatars are not displaying in the forum sidebar (recent posts), it's just empty padding space. Can someone help me fix this?

        If the above doesn't work, what fixed it for me was going to Admin CP -> Settings -> Options -> Server Settings and Optimization Options -> Safe Mode Upload Enable, had to set this to "Yes" and then rebuild the avatars.

                I suppose you could edit the template but can ask one more question- are your avatars stored in the database or file system? If you go to Admin CP -> Avatars -> User Picture Storage Type, it will tell you. I have seen moving avatars to the file system fix this before, and it's better for the forum anyway if they are moved to the file system.

                  Update***

                  Apparently I figured it out. It seems the update someone managed to give ownership of that folder to the server. Which would not allow you to delete or write to the folder without being root. Once I figured this out. I managed to delete the entire folder after backing it up of course. I backed up customavatars and then deleted the thumbs folder inside of it. I reupped the customavatar folder and then rebuilt them and now all is fixed. I have no idea how the folder became locked like that, but this seems to have solved my problem. So if anyone else comes across this maybe it will help Thank you Bird for your assistance
